Amulet — djed pillar. Amulet in the shape of the djed hieroglyph with a pillar at the back; at the top a trapezoidal projection decorated with vertical striations and below four crossbars; the top of the shaft has horizontal incisions. Material: amulet; period: Late Period, Egypt, 664–332 BC. Dimensions: height 9 cm, width 3.3 cm., A vertical carved object with a symmetrical form, showing a textured surface in shades of pale green, light brown, beige, and hints of darker brown; the top has a rounded central ridge with tiered horizontal protrusions on both sides that create a stacked, ribbed appearance; the middle narrows into a slender, slightly raised central column with subtle linear grooves near its upper portion; the lower section flares outward into a trapezoidal base with worn and rough edges, exhibiting variations in patina and small surface pits and scratches.
